Key Components of a Balanced Diet
A balanced diet for seniors typically includes appropriate portions from all food groups. Proteins such as lean meats, fish, beans, and legumes help maintain muscle mass and repair tissue. Whole grains provide essential fiber for digestive health, while fruits and vegetables supply antioxidants and vitamins that protect against chronic diseases. Adequate hydration and limited intake of processed foods, salt, and added sugars are also critical in a senior’s meal plan to prevent complications and support long-term health.
Practical Tips for Meal Planning
Creating a balanced diet meal plan seniors can easily follow involves considering their preferences, dietary restrictions, and ease of preparation. Planning meals that are colorful, flavorful, and varied encourages better appetite and nutrient intake. Using smaller, frequent meals rather than large portions can help with digestion and energy levels throughout the day. Including familiar foods alongside new healthy choices can enhance acceptance and enjoyment. Additionally, consulting with healthcare professionals or nutritionists ensures that the meal plan addresses any specific medical conditions or nutritional deficiencies.
